What is Herpangina caused by?

Updated: 8/19/2019
User Avatar

Wiki User

13y ago

Best Answer

Herpangina is most often caused by one of the Coxsackie A viruses

Is there any treatment for herpangina in 7 month old child other than IV feeding if you cannot get them to eat?

Treatment Like the common cold, treating herpangina means treating the symptoms and easing the patient's discomfort. For children, this means ensuring they get the proper amounts of fluids and food, because herpangina can cause painful swallowing and a loss of appetite. Offer a bland, soft diet devoid of salt, spices and citrus to lessen the pain of eating. Apple juice and warm chicken broth are appropriate for young children, and older children can suck on hard candy or gargle with salt water to reduce discomfort. Cold drinks and milkshakes also can ease the pain. Medication Pain relievers containing acetaminophen are effective in treating fever, headache and body aches associated with herpangina. Over-the-counter medications are also recommended to battle secondary symptoms such as runny nose, vomiting or diarrhea. Topical medications containing benzocaine or xylocaine, such as Anbesol or Orajel, can be applied to the sores. A physician need not be consulted unless the mouth sores, sore throat or fever do not subside after five days. Herpangina rarely lasts longer than a week or results in any serious symptoms or permanent damage. There have been a very small number of cases in which cardiopulminary failure has occurred, and these mostly involve children less than one year old. Common hygienic techniques such as hand-washing will help you avoid contracting herpangina.


What causes herpangina?

DefinitionHerpangina is a viral illness in which ulcers and sores (lesions) form inside the mouth, and there is a sore throat and fever.See also: Hand, foot, and mouth diseaseCauses, incidence, and risk factorsHerpangina is typically caused by Coxsackie group A viruses.The number of cases of herpangina is unknown, but it is a common childhood infection. It is most often seen in children ages 3 - 10, but it can occur in any age group. Cases of herpangina at school or in the neighborhood increase the chances that your child will develop the illness.SymptomsFeverHeadacheLoss of appetiteSore throat, or painful swallowingUlcers in the mouth and throat, and similar sores on the feet, hands, and buttocksThe ulcers usually have a white to whitish-gray base and a red border. They may be very painful. Generally, there are only a few sores.Signs and testsTests are not normally necessary. Diagnosis can usually be made from the history and physical examination.TreatmentThe symptoms are treated as necessary:Take acetaminophen (Tylenol) or ibuprofen (Motrin) by mouth for fever and discomfort as the doctor recommends.Increase fluid intake, especially cold milk products. Gargle with cool water or try eating popsicles. Avoid hot beverages and citrus fruits.Eat a non-irritating diet. (Cold milk products, including ice cream, are often the best choices during herpangina infection. Fruit juices are too acidic and tend to irritate the mouth sores.) Avoid spicy, fried, or hot foods.Use topical anesthetics for the mouth (these may contain benzocaine or xylocaine and are usually not required).Expectations (prognosis)The illness normally clears up within a week.ComplicationsDehydration is the most common complication, but it can be treated by your doctor.Calling your health care providerCall your health care provider if:Fever, sore throat, or mouth sores last for more than 5 daysYour child is having trouble drinking liquids or looks dehydratedFever becomes very high or does not go awayPreventionCoxsackie virus is transmitted by contamination with feces, which means you can catch the virus by touching your mouth or eating without thoroughly washing your hands. Good handwashing practices can help prevent transmitting most viruses.Being aware of other cases of herpangina in your neighborhood or school may allow earlier diagnosis.ReferencesAbzug MJ.
